Rules of Indian Rummy
- Deck Composition: Indian Rummy is typically played with two standard decks of 52 cards each, along with printed jokers. The number of jokers used may vary depending on the variant being played.
- Objective: The objective of Indian Rummy is to form valid sets and sequences with the cards in your hand. A valid declaration typically consists of at least two sequences, one of which must be a pure sequence (without a joker).
- Dealing Cards: Players are dealt a certain number of cards at the beginning of the game, typically 13 cards each in a 2-player game and 10 cards each in a 3 or 4-player game. The remaining cards form the draw pile and the discard pile.
- Turn Structure: The game proceeds in turns, with players drawing cards from the draw pile or the discard pile and then discarding unwanted cards onto the discard pile. The next player then takes their turn, and the game continues in this manner.
- Forming Sets and Sequences: Players must focus on forming sets (three or four cards of the same rank but different suits) and sequences (three or more consecutive cards of the same suit). A pure sequence (without a joker) is essential for a valid declaration.
- Declaring: When a player has formed the required sets and sequences in their hand, they can declare by placing their cards face down on the table. The player must have at least two sequences, one of which must be a pure sequence, to make a valid declaration.
Variations of Indian Rummy
- Points Rummy: A fast-paced variant where players play for points, and the winner takes all.
- Deals Rummy: Players play for a fixed number of deals, and the player with the highest score at the end of the deals wins.
- Pool Rummy: Players contribute to a common pool, and the player who reaches a predetermined score or is the last remaining player wins the pool.
Strategies for Success
- Focus on Pure Sequences: Pure sequences are crucial for declaring in Indian Rummy. Focus on forming pure sequences early in the game to ensure you have a valid declaration when the time comes.
- Discard Wisely: Be mindful of the cards you discard, as you don’t want to inadvertently help your opponents form winning combinations. Discard high-value cards cautiously, especially if they can be used by your opponents.
- Keep Track of Discards: Pay attention to the cards discarded by your opponents, as these can give you valuable information about their possible sequences and sets.
- Use Jokers Strategically: If playing with jokers, use them strategically to complete sets and sequences. Remember that jokers can be used as substitutes for any other card in the deck.
